Pear Talent is representing an established global Insurance business who have an excellent opportunity for a Senior Finance Manager. Based in London you’ll report to the Head of the team managing a team x3 leading all financial and regulatory reporting, ensuring robust controls and managing the external audit relationship. You’ll also business partner with several other functions to deliver improvements and contribute to a wider Finance improvement programme.

You’ll be expected to mentor and develop junior team members and partner across the business, managing key senior stakeholder relationships, taking a leading role within a team that produce, analyse and deliver the Company's financial results.

Key accountabilities:

  • Lead the production of the external financial and regulatory reporting
  • Analyse the financial results to produce commentary for both internal management and external audiences.
  • Produce various disclosures for inclusion in the annual report and accounts, interims and reports to investors.
  • Partner across the business to ensure a wider understanding of the Company's financial performance.
  • Drive continuous improvement in reporting processes and systems.
  • Take on significant roles within ad-hoc finance projects and initiatives.

Required experience:

The ideal candidate will be a qualified accountant (ACA / ACCA or equivalent) with financial reporting experience in Insurance, or otherwise in External Audit covering Insurance companies at an experienced Senior Manager level.
